MenstrualDisorders near Grand Blanc, MI
We found 462 results within 10 miles for "MenstrualDisorders near Grand Blanc, MI"
3230 Beecher Rd Ste 2Flint, MI 48503
7.4 miles away
At a Glance:
- Found trustworthy (1)
- Offers Telehealth
3230 Beecher Rd Ste 2Flint, MI 48503
7.4 miles away

3230 Beecher Rd Ste 2Flint, MI 48503
7.4 miles away
At a Glance:
- Appt. wasn't rushed (1)
- Listened/answered questions (1)
- Explains conditions well (1)
- View 1 more provider attributes
3230 Beecher Rd Ste 2Flint, MI 48503
7.4 miles away

1 Genesys PkwyGrand Blanc, MI 48439
2.6 miles away
At a Glance:
- Appt. wasn't rushed (7)
- Listened/answered questions (7)
- Explains conditions well (6)
- View 2 more provider attributes
- Offers Telehealth
1 Genesys PkwyGrand Blanc, MI 48439
2.6 miles away

1 Hurley PlzFlint, MI 48503
7.5 miles away
At a Glance:
- Appt. wasn't rushed (19)
- Listened/answered questions (19)
- Explains conditions well (19)
- View 2 more provider attributes
- Offers Telehealth
1 Hurley PlzFlint, MI 48503
7.5 miles away

5205 Norko DrFlint, MI 48507
8.3 miles away
At a Glance:
- Appt. wasn't rushed (16)
- Explains conditions well (16)
- Found trustworthy (16)
- View 1 more provider attributes
- Offers Telehealth
5205 Norko DrFlint, MI 48507
8.3 miles away

1 Hurley PlzFlint, MI 48503
7.5 miles away
At a Glance:
- Appt. wasn't rushed (1)
- Listened/answered questions (1)
- Explains conditions well (1)
- View 1 more provider attributes
1 Hurley PlzFlint, MI 48503
7.5 miles away

500 Perry Rd Ste 102Grand Blanc, MI 48439
0.5 miles away
At a Glance:
- Appt. wasn't rushed (16)
- Listened/answered questions (16)
- Explains conditions well (16)
- View 1 more provider attributes
- Offers Telehealth
500 Perry Rd Ste 102Grand Blanc, MI 48439
0.5 miles away

4256 S Linden RdFlint, MI 48507
7.7 miles away
At a Glance:
- Appt. wasn't rushed (1)
- Listened/answered questions (1)
- Explains conditions well (1)
- View 1 more provider attributes
4256 S Linden RdFlint, MI 48507
7.7 miles away

1032 N Irish RdDavison, MI 48423
7.5 miles away
At a Glance:
- Listened/answered questions (13)
- Found trustworthy (12)
- Appt. wasn't rushed (11)
- View 1 more provider attributes
- Offers Telehealth
1032 N Irish RdDavison, MI 48423
7.5 miles away

414 Perry RdGrand Blanc, MI 48439
0.5 miles away
At a Glance:
- Appt. wasn't rushed (21)
- Listened/answered questions (21)
- Found trustworthy (20)
- View 2 more provider attributes
414 Perry RdGrand Blanc, MI 48439
0.5 miles away

1096 S Belsay Rd Ste ABurton, MI 48509
6.4 miles away
At a Glance:
- Appt. wasn't rushed (16)
- Listened/answered questions (16)
- Explains conditions well (16)
- View 1 more provider attributes
1096 S Belsay Rd Ste ABurton, MI 48509
6.4 miles away

401 S Ballenger HwyFlint, MI 48532
7.9 miles away
At a Glance:
- Appt. wasn't rushed (2)
- Listened/answered questions (2)
- Explains conditions well (2)
- View 2 more provider attributes
- Offers Telehealth
401 S Ballenger HwyFlint, MI 48532
7.9 miles away

401 S Ballenger HwyFlint, MI 48532
7.9 miles away
At a Glance:
- Appt. wasn't rushed (2)
- Listened/answered questions (2)
- Explains conditions well (2)
- View 2 more provider attributes
- Offers Telehealth
401 S Ballenger HwyFlint, MI 48532
7.9 miles away

401 S Ballenger HwyFlint, MI 48532
7.9 miles away
At a Glance:
- Listened/answered questions (3)
- Explains conditions well (3)
- Appt. wasn't rushed (2)
- View 2 more provider attributes
401 S Ballenger HwyFlint, MI 48532
7.9 miles away

401 S Ballenger HwyFlint, MI 48532
7.9 miles away
At a Glance:
- Appt. wasn't rushed (1)
- Listened/answered questions (1)
- Explains conditions well (1)
- View 1 more provider attributes
401 S Ballenger HwyFlint, MI 48532
7.9 miles away

401 S Ballenger HwyFlint, MI 48532
7.9 miles away
At a Glance:
- Appt. wasn't rushed (1)
- Listened/answered questions (1)
- Explains conditions well (1)
- View 1 more provider attributes
401 S Ballenger HwyFlint, MI 48532
7.9 miles away

401 S Ballenger HwyFlint, MI 48532
7.9 miles away
At a Glance:
- Appt. wasn't rushed (5)
- Listened/answered questions (5)
- Explains conditions well (5)
- View 1 more provider attributes
- Offers Telehealth
401 S Ballenger HwyFlint, MI 48532
7.9 miles away

401 S Ballenger HwyFlint, MI 48532
7.9 miles away
At a Glance:
- Appt. wasn't rushed (2)
- Listened/answered questions (2)
- Found trustworthy (2)
- View 2 more provider attributes
401 S Ballenger HwyFlint, MI 48532
7.9 miles away

1515 W Atherton RdFlint, MI 48507
5.5 miles away
At a Glance:
- Found trustworthy (16)
- Appt. wasn't rushed (15)
- Listened/answered questions (15)
- View 1 more provider attributes
- Offers Telehealth
1515 W Atherton RdFlint, MI 48507
5.5 miles away

1096 S Belsay Rd Ste ABurton, MI 48509
6.4 miles away
At a Glance:
- Listened/answered questions (22)
- Found trustworthy (21)
- Appt. wasn't rushed (20)
- View 1 more provider attributes
- Offers Telehealth
1096 S Belsay Rd Ste ABurton, MI 48509
6.4 miles away

15224 Apollo DrHolly, MI 48442
8.4 miles away
At a Glance:
- Appt. wasn't rushed (6)
- Listened/answered questions (6)
- Explains conditions well (6)
- View 1 more provider attributes
- Offers Telehealth
15224 Apollo DrHolly, MI 48442
8.4 miles away

8423 Holly Rd Ste AGrand Blanc, MI 48439
1.5 miles away
At a Glance:
- Appt. wasn't rushed (16)
- Found trustworthy (16)
- Listened/answered questions (15)
- View 1 more provider attributes
- Offers Telehealth
8423 Holly Rd Ste AGrand Blanc, MI 48439
1.5 miles away
